Updating Dr.Web Configuring automatic updates for Dr.Web installed from the Doctor Web website If you have installed Dr.Web from the Doctor Web website, you can configure the application to check if a new version is available at every virus database update. To do so, open the virus database update section and select the check box. If a new version is available, you will see a notification. You will be able to download and install a new version right away. Updating Dr.Web in Google Play manually If your Google Play app is not configured to update installed apps automatically, you can update Dr.Web manually: 1.Open Google Play and select . 2.Select Dr.Web in the list of installed apps and tap .
3.Dr.Web may require new permissions when it is updated. In this case, a notification asking to grant new permissions will appear. Tap to grant Dr.Web required permissions. Tap to start using the application. Uninstalling Dr.Web
